On Mon, 22 Mar 2004, David Brownell wrote: > For the sake of paranoia ... shouldn't this refuse to > do anything if there are any interfaces claimed by > drivers other than usbfs?
Maybe. That's a cleanup for later on. Perhaps even worse, if there are interfaces claimed by usbfs then calling usb_set_configuration() will result in deadlock.
